UPDATE:
Conducted another boost leak check, found a few pin hole leaks in silicone boot seals, sealed them up, and now no leaks(tested to 15psi). Chased out the Knock Sensor code. Can't seem to find anything wrong. When disconnected she runs no differently. Chased out the MAFS code. Again, can't seem to find anything wrong. I have noticed that during idle when she stumbles(feels like a misfire) that the A/F ratio leans out temporarily. I am hoping to borrow a know good fuel rail, FPR, and injectors from a friend and see if that's the issue. Might not be able to get my hands on that until the day after tomorrow. I'm open to other suggestions in the mean time, I've got a day to kill anyway. Jake |
